Abstract :
This paper develops and proposes a practical way to improve the quality of Systems Design, Systems Engineering symposia, & Working Groups through the introduction and use of a generic architecture based model designed to enable the characteristics of, relationships and interfaces between, systems engineering areas, papers in symposia, and between working groups, to be analysed and defined in a disciplined manner. The author proposes that the resultant model must be an essential factor in the search for “Architectural Based Design” for the improved design of all systems
